About this record
This page is a public summary of M-7 Contracting LLC built entirely from government records — the Arizona Registrar of Contractors license file and building permits issued by jurisdictions across Arizona. PlumbIntel joins those sources so you can see, in one place, that a contractor is properly licensed and actively pulling permits under that license.
Everything here is factual and sourced: license status and dates come from the AZ ROC; permit counts, addresses, and values come from the issuing jurisdiction. We do not publish reviews, ratings, or unverified contact details — owner-provided updates always carry their source label. If you're a homeowner vetting a contractor, a lapsed license or a gap in permit history is worth a conversation before you sign.
